Average First-Line Supervisors of Personal Service Workers Salary in Southwest New York nonmetropolitan area

The average salary for a First-Line Supervisors of Personal Service Workers in Southwest New York nonmetropolitan area is $50,590. This compensation is in line with national standards, reflecting a balanced and stable local job market.

Executive Summary

  • Average Salary: $50,590 per year.
  •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 6.1% over the last 5 years.
  •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$68,470.
  • Outlook: The current demand for First-Line Supervisors of Personal Service Workerss is stable, with a local workforce of approximately 120 professionals. This role remains a specialized component of the broader Southwest New York nonmetropolitan area economy.

First-Line Supervisors of Personal Service Workers Salary Distribution in Southwest New York nonmetropolitan area

The earning potential for First-Line Supervisors of Personal Service Workerss in Southwest New York nonmetropolitan area varies significantly by experience level. The salary gap is relatively narrow, suggesting consistent and predictable earnings from entry-level to senior positions. Entry-level roles (10th percentile) typically start around $33,990, while highly experienced professionals can command wages upwards of $68,470.

Experience LevelMarket PercentileAnnual WageHourly Rate
Entry LevelStarting career. Focus on acquiring core skills.10% (Entry)$33,990$16.3
ExperiencedProficient professional working independently.25% (Junior)$37,943$18.2
Mid-LevelEstablished expert. Standard market value.50% (Median)$48,420$23.3
Senior LevelAdvanced skills, leadership or specialist role.75% (Senior)$63,238$30.4
Top TierIndustry leader / Executive level compensation.90% (Expert)$68,470$32.9
